Features and Benefits
- Low power, 8-/16-channel, highly integrated multiplexed analog-to-digital converter (ADC)
- Integration
- Precision analog input buffers and reference input buffers
- 2.5 V precision reference (3.5 ppm/°C)
- Cross point multiplexer (enable system diagnostic)
- 8 full differential or 16 single-ended channels
- Clock oscillator
- GPIO and GPO pins with automatic external mux control
- Fast and flexible output rate: 1.25 SPS to 31.25 kSPS
- Channel scan data rate: 6.21 kSPS/channel (161 μs settling)
- Performance specifications
- 17.5 noise free bits at 31.25 kSPS
- 24 noise free bits at 1.25 SPS
- INL: ±3 ppm/FSR
- 85 dB rejection of 50 Hz and 60 Hz with 50 ms settling
- Operates with either 3.3 V or 5 V supply
- Single supply
- 3.3 V or 5 V AVDD1, 2 V to 5 V AVDD2, and 2 V to 5 V IOVDD
- Optional split supply
- AVDD1 and AVSS ± 2.5 V or AVDD1 and AVSS ± 1.65 V
- Current: 1.4 mA
- Single supply
- 3-/4-wire serial digital interface (Schmitt trigger on SCLK)
- CRC error checking
- SPI, QSPI, MICROWIRE, and DSP compatible
- Package: 40-lead 6 mm × 6 mm LFCSP
- Temperature range: −40°C to +105°C
Product Details
Fast settling, highly accurate, low power, 8-/16-channel, multiplexed ADC for low bandwidth input signals with integrated input buffers.
Integrated precision, 2.5 V, low drift (3.5 ppm/°C), band gap reference and integrated oscillator.
Eight flexible setups with configurability for output data rate, digital filter mode, offset/gain error correction, reference selection, buffer enables and more. This per channel configurability extends to the output data rate used for each channel when using sinc5 + sinc1 filter.
Sinc5 + sinc1 filter maximizes channel scan rate, and sinc3 filter maximizes resolution and enhanced 50 Hz/60 Hz rejection, with four selectable options to maximize rejection.
Integrated diagnostic features, including CRC, register checksum, temperature sensor, crosspoint multiplexer, burnout currents, and GPIOs/GPOs.
Applications
- Process control: PLC/DCS modules
- Voltage, current, temperature, and pressure measurement
- Flow meters
- Medical and scientific multichannel instrumentation
- Seismic instrumentation
- Chemical analysis instrumentation: chromatography

Recommended Digital Isolators
- For SPI Interface, smallest package, low voltage I/O (1.8 V to 5.5 V): ADUM3481.
- For SPI Interface, low power, 5.0 kVrms isolation: ADUM4401.
- For SPI Interface, lowest power, 2.5 kVrms isolation: ADUM1401.
- For SPI Interface, enhanced system-level ESD performance, 2.5 kVrms isolation: ADUM3401.
